One More Side Dish: Mackerel Cabbage Sesame Salad
This is a quick and healthy side dish. Use the liquid from the canned mackerel to get plenty of omega-3 fatty acids.
Recipe background: I wanted an easy way to get more unsaturated fatty acids like DHA and EPA, so I created this simple recipe using the whole can of mackerel, including the liquid.
Steps
- 1
Tear the cabbage leaves into bite-sized pieces. Use about this much cabbage for one can of mackerel.
- 2
Blanch the cabbage briefly, then drain well. The volume will shrink a lot.
- 3
Pour just the liquid from the canned mackerel into a bowl. Add all the ingredients marked with ☆ (ginger, sugar, vinegar, dashi, soy sauce, ground sesame) and mix well. Add the mackerel and gently break it up.
- 4
Squeeze the excess water from the cabbage and add it to the bowl.
- 5
Toss everything together, breaking up the mackerel as you mix. It's ready to serve! For the photo, I sprinkled toasted sesame seeds on top after plating.
